It’s fitting that on 2/22/22, THIS IS US has a PART 2 episode title, and it only works 1/2 of the time. Since this week focuses on two leads, I will split my review into 2.
PART 1: THE MANNY REBOOT 🤮
Kevin (Justin Hartley) is left “on-call” metaphorically in an episode that has him not doing much unless you count him growing to realize he broke Madison’s (Caitlin Thompson) heart. But, of course, audiences have known this for a while now. This makes the slow flashback and present-day Kevin learning moments even more tedious. Heck, even the lovable Rebecca (Mandy Moore) scenes left a bad store-bought pie taste in my mouth. It’s an eventful build-up to whatever the Thanksgiving episode will bring.
PART 2: OUR LITTLE ISLAND GIRL 🤩
I needed this type of cry tonight. As a parent-to-be, watching Randall (Sterling K. Brown) and Beth (Susan Kelechi Watson) support each other is always the perfect marriage inspiration.
Yet, what tonight was really about was Beth, “the little island girl, who danced before she walked,” taking her power back from a man. And whoa, did her story ever come full circle. Watching Beth learn that “there’s power in the wings” was her defining moment in the series. It was also sweet to see Randall’s thoughtful reaction to her moment. Again, if I had a vision board for what type of marriage I aspire to have – these two would be on it.Â
